javamain方法
Java中的主方法(main method)是每个Java程序的入口点,它是程序执行的起始位置。在Java程序中,只有一个主方法,并且必须按照特定的语法规则来定义和使用。
首先,Java中的主方法的声明必须遵循以下语法规则:
```
public static void main(String[] args) {
// 主方法的代码逻辑
}
```
其中,关键字`public`表示该方法是公共的,可以被其他类访问;关键字`static`表示该方法是静态的,不依赖于对象的实例;关键字`void`表示该方法没有返回值;`main`是方法名;参数`String[] args`表示接收命令行参数,args是一个字符串数组。
主方法的作用主要有两个方面:一是作为Java程序的入口点,当程序被启动时,JVM会自动调用主方法来执行程序;二是可以接收命令行参数,使程序具备灵活性和可定制性。
在编写主方法时,还需要注意以下几点:
1. 主方法必须是公共的,以便其他类可以访问。
2. 主方法必须是静态的,这样它可以在没有创建对象的情况下被调用。
3. 主方法的返回值类型必须是void,即没有返回值。
4. 主方法的参数列表必须是String数组类型,命令行参数将以字符串数组的形式传递给主方法。
5. 主方法中的代码逻辑可根据实际需求进行编写,可以调用其他方法、创建对象等。
下面是一个简单的示例代码,展示了如何使用主方法:
```java
public class Main {
public static void main(String[] args) {
// 在这里编写你的代码逻辑
("Hello, World!");
}
}
```
以上代码定义了一个名为Main的公共类,其中包含一个主方法。主方法中的代码逻辑很简单,只是打印输出了一句"Hello, World!"。当我们运行这个程序时,JVM会自动调用主方法来执行代码,并在控制台输出"Hello, World!"。
总结:本文详细解析了Java中的主方法,包括其语法规则、使用注意事项和示例代码。通过对主方法的理解和掌握,能够更好地编写Java程序,并使程序具备灵活性和可定制性。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。